Saudi Arabia Conducts One of Its Largest Mass Executions in Years

Saudi Arabia announced over the weekend that it had executed 81 people who were convicted of “terrorism and capital crimes” in what was one of the country’s largest mass executions in years.

The announcement comes despite the Kingdom’s promise to curb its use of capital punishment in an attempt to “clean up its image in recent years as it seeks to attract more tourism and business,” The New York Times reported. A human rights group told the Times that, out of the cases it could track, it had not found that any of the individuals who were executed actually met the criteria for execution.
